Transaction ef3b03149dd6facdc6d8538140406a4f21a5325e222970a42ae7c51717f19359
1 Input
1 Output
-
ef3b03149dd6facdc6d8538140406a4f21a5325e222970a42ae7c51717f19359:0
- value
- 25135332
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cd048fda321e7c241e393376268ad1042548ab7b OP_EQUAL
- address
- 3LP3uqVp2mt6ggRKod4kBXP3kiAT1Xufxf